道德对齐已成为调控预训练语言模型行为的常用方法,通常通过在精选数据集上微调实现。性别刻板印象缓解是其代表性应用之一。然而,该过程常伴随下游任务性能下降。以往研究多通过设计公平性目标,引导模型选择性遗忘刻板知识,同时保留语言建模能力(即整体遗忘)。本文从遗忘视角分析这一性能权衡是否可实现。结果表明:(1)下游任务性能与整体遗忘程度强相关;(2)选择性遗忘虽能降低刻板印象,但整体遗忘随之增加;(3)现有缓解遗忘的通用方案对减少整体遗忘无效,也无法提升下游性能。

Moral alignment has emerged as a widely adopted approach for regulating the behavior of pretrained language models (PLMs), typically through fine-tuning on curated datasets. Gender stereotype mitigation is a representational task within the broader application of moral alignment. However, this process often comes at the cost of degraded downstream task performance. Prior studies commonly aim to achieve a performance trade-off by encouraging PLMs to selectively forget only stereotypical knowledge through carefully designed fairness objective, while preserving their language modeling capability (overall forgetting). In this short paper, we investigate whether the performance trade-off can be achieved through the lens of forgetting and the fairness objective. Our analysis shows that the large datasets needed for satisfactory fairness highlight the limitations of current fairness objectives in achieving an effective trade-off: (1) downstream task performance is strongly correlated with overall forgetting; (2) selective forgetting reduces stereotypes, but overall forgetting increases. and (3) general solutions for alleviating forgetting are ineffective at reducing the overall forgetting and fail to improve downstream task performance.
